Title: Electronic structure of a vortex line in a type-II superconductor: Effect of atomic crystal fields

We consider a single vortex line in a tight-binding model on a square lattice with an [ital s]-wave pairing interaction. The model is exactly solved within the framework of the self-consistent Bogoliubov--de Gennes formalism for a finite-size system. The energy spectrum, quasiparticle amplitudes, the gap function, and the current distribution are calculated. The tunneling conductance images are found to show a fourfold star shape, whose orientation depends on the bias voltage.
